Pipeline Becomes Unusable When A "Double Sequence" Error Is Thrown By The Sequencer (Doc ID 976065.1)

Last updated on SEPTEMBER 02, 2016

Applies to:

Oracle Communications Billing and Revenue Management - Version to [Release 7.3.1]
Information in this document applies to any platform.
Checked for relevance on 20-Jan-2012
***Checked for relevance on 11-Sep-2013***


-- Problem Statement:
Pipeline becomes unusable, when Double Sequence Number error is thrown by Sequencer

-- Steps To Reproduce:
 Sequence Checking is enabled for TAPIN processing, but when you process the same file that was already processed, Sequencer given Double Sequencer error, which is a valid scenario, but the Pipeline becomes unusable, with the following errors shown in the pipeline log:

02.10.2009 17:05:40 xxxxxxx ifw IFW CRITICAL [T:158] 00147 - (ifw.SequencerPool.OR_SEQ_TAPIN.Controller) ERR_DOUBLE_SEQ_NUMBER | Double sequence number found (sequence number: '1').
02.10.2009 17:05:43 xxxxxxx ifw IFW MAJOR [T:158] 00000 - (ifw.Pipelines.IncollectValidationPipeline.Functions.Validation.FunctionPool.DuplicateCheck.Module) ERR_DELETION_FAILED | Deletion in the table IFW_DUPLICATECHECK_OR failed for transid :%d . Error: 15
02.10.2009 17:05:43 xxxxxxx ifw IFW CRITICAL [T:158] 00448 - (ifw.Pipelines.IncollectValidationPipeline.TransactionManager) ERR_ROLLBACK_TRANSACTION | Module 'ifw.Pipelines.IncollectValidationPipeline.Functions.Validation.FunctionPool.DuplicateCheck.Module' failed to rollback transaction '15'.
02.10.2009 17:05:45 xxxxxxx ifw IFW MAJOR [T:158] 00332 - (ifw.Pipelines.IncollectValidationPipeline) ERR_NOT_USABLE | The object 'ifw.Pipelines.IncollectValidationPipeline.TransactionManager' is not usable.
02.10.2009 17:05:45 xxxxxxx ifw IFW CRITICAL [T:158] 00440 - (ifw.Pipelines.IncollectValidationPipeline.TransactionManager) ERR_TAM_ABORT_REQUESTED | Abort requested for transaction manager 'ifw.Pipelines.IncollectValidationPipeline.TransactionManager'.


